You need to track progressive overload, manage different rep ranges, and monitor rest times between sets. Some people follow strict programs with every set and rep planned weeks in advance. Others walk into the gym and decide what feels right that day. A great fitness tracker accommodates both approaches without forcing you into a rigid structure.

If you’ve ever stood at a barbell trying to figure out which plates to load for 275 pounds, you understand why this feature matters. Smart plate calculators tell you exactly which plates to add, accounting for the bar weight and what’s already loaded. Neither approach is inherently better—it depends on your needs. The J&J Official 7 Minute Workout app, brought by Johnson & Johnson, is a top-notch, no-nonsense free workout app. It’s all about quick, effective exercise sessions at your pace. With just a chair and seven minutes, you can get a fulfilling workout. The app offers various routines, including the classic seven-minute workout, an intermediate 16-minute routine, a core workout, and options for newcomers. The app is built on a foundation of modern, science-backed training principles. It recommends exercises that offer a large range of motion and are efficient for building muscle. Beyond its smart suggestions, it offers robust analytics on muscle group volume, periodization tools, and even deload scheduling. This makes it one of the best workout log apps for users who want a prescriptive, guided experience rather than a blank-slate digital notebook. To perform circuits, a person completes 30- to 60-second rounds of each chosen exercise in succession before resting for 30 to 60 seconds. They then perform the entire course again, as many times as they prefer. The Physical Activity Guidelines for Americans, 2nd edition recommend 150 to 300 minutes of moderate physical activity a week.

As a certified personal trainer and fitness instructor, I’m a big fan of IRL classes, but the best workout apps can be a great substitute. They provide smart, science-backed programming and motivational coaching that help you reach your wellness goals—without maxing out your credit card. They also offer the advantage of squeezing in sweat sessions when it jives with your schedule, which can make all the difference in your overall adherence to a program.
